We are currently looking to hire a Veterinary Assistant to join our team at A Cat Hospital in Henderson, Nevada. The ideal candidate is dependable, skilled and able to support both patient care and team workflow effectively.- Salary: $17.00 - $19.00 per hour, depending on experience, education, certifications, licensure, and location.
- Schedule: Full-time, 10-hour shifts, variable days. Opening on Saturdays in Marche 2026. Some Saturday coverage will be required.
- Location: 2758 N Green Valley Pkwy, Henderson, NV 89014
About Us:
A Cat Hospital provides exams, laboratory testing, radiology, surgery, and boarding. We have a long history with many of our clients, and we pride ourselves on the relationships we have built with our clients.
Who You Are:
- 1+ years of veterinary clinical experience, as a veterinary assistant preferred
- Certification from a Veterinary Assistant program preferred but not required
- Knowledge of industry tools and equipment
- Passion for working with cats and dogs
- Experience with proper animal handling and restraint for cats and dogs
- Ability to perform nursing care in a hospital setting
- Solid understanding of animal behavior and healthcare
- Understands the importance of excellent communication and organizational skills
- Skilled in drawing blood, placing IV catheters, administering medications
- Anesthesia monitoring and surgical experience including monitoring, pre-operative and post-operative care preferred but not required
- Laboratory skills including utilization of in-house laboratory machines
- Diagnostic experience including assisting with ultrasounds and radiology
- Is respectful of all team members
- Communicate clearly with clients, doctors, and all staff members
